The Delhi Directorate of has released the EWS/DG admission 2026 lottery results, with details available online for parents.

The Delhi Directorate of (DoE) has officially announced the results of the second round of the EWS/DG admission lottery for the academic year 2026. This announcement follows the completion of a computerized draw conducted on July 10, 2026, marking a crucial step in the admissions process for economically weaker sections (EWS) and disadvantaged groups in the capital. The lottery system is integral to ensuring that children from these backgrounds have an equal opportunity to access al resources, which is essential for their holistic development.

The merit list is now accessible online through the official admission portals, allowing parents and guardians to check the results for their children. Approximately 5,000 candidates have been included in the extensive 123-page result document pertaining to the admissions for the 2025-26 academic year. This significant number reflects the ongoing demand for al opportunities among disadvantaged groups, highlighting the importance of such initiatives in ensuring that all children have access to quality . The EWS admission scheme is not merely a policy; it is a lifeline for many families striving to provide better futures for their children.

Selected candidates will receive their school allotment details via SMS, ensuring timely communication of their admission status. This method of communication is particularly beneficial in a fast-paced digital age, where immediate access to information can help families make necessary arrangements quickly. It is crucial for these candidates to prepare the necessary documents, including income, residence, and category certificates, as these will be required for the upcoming document verification process. The verification step is essential to confirm the eligibility of candidates under the EWS and DG categories, ensuring that the benefits of the scheme reach the intended recipients. This meticulous process underscores the government's commitment to transparency and accountability in the admissions process.
